TABLE 1.
Aminoacyl-tRNA synthetases (ARSs) as potential biomarkers in cancer.
ARSs | Cancer type | Expression status | Effects | References |
AIMP2-DX2 | Lung cancer | Upregulation | The ratio of AIMP2-DX2 to AIMP2 was negatively correlated with patient survival. | Choi et al., 2011 |
EPRS | Breast cancer | Upregulation | Related to poor clinical outcomes in breast cancer. | Qi et al., 2019 |
SerRS | Breast cancer | Downregulation | High levels of SerRS were tightly correlated with the high relapse-free survival. | Li Y. et al., 2019 |
NRS | Lung cancer | Upregulation | Positively associated with lymph node metastasis. | Hsu et al., 2016 |
MRS | Lung cancer | Upregulation | Associated with poor prognosis in NSCLC. | Kim E.Y. et al., 2017 |
KRS | Lung cancer | Upregulation | Predicted disease-free survival in NSCLC patients. | Boulos et al., 2017 |
KRS | Colon cancer | Upregulation | Had a good diagnostic value for colorectal cancer. | Suh et al., 2020 |
TRS | Ovarian cancer | Upregulation | Positively correlated with disease stage and VEGF levels. | Wellman et al., 2014 |
AIMP3 | Bladder cancer | Downregulation | Predicted the overall survival following radiotherapy and disease recurrence in MIBC patients. | Gurung et al., 2015 |
